Admission to the BSc course at HIMT Group of Institutions is based on both entrance exam performance and merit. The accepted exam for the BSc course is CUET. Additionally, applicants must have completed the intermediate or Class 12 examination, or an equivalent, from a recognised board, with a minimum of 45% aggregate. Candidates from reserved categories (SC/ST/OBC/minority) who have attained a minimum aggregate of 40% are also eligible.

To enroll for a Radiology course, candidates must pass Class 12 in the Science stream with Physics, Chemistry and Biology with a minimum aggregate of 50 per cent marks. Usually, admission to UG Radiology courses is based on Class 12 scores or CUET scores, however, for PG Radiology courses, universities accept NEET PG scores.
Popular colleges offering admission to Radiology courses include Jamia Hamdard, Sanjay Gandhi Postgraduate Institute of Medical Science, Dr. D.Y. Patil Vidyapeeth, St. John’s National Academy of Health Sciences, etc. The average fees for Radiology courses range between INR 4,800 and INR 1.4 Crore.

In Bangalore, many reputed institutes offer M.Tech admissions without requiring GATE scores, typically through alternative entrance exams or direct admission criteria. Institutions like the Indian Institute of Science (IISc) admit candidates with exceptional academic records (a CGPA of 8.0 or higher) under specific quotas, with application windows usually opening between March and April. Additionally, the Karnataka Examinations Authority conducts the Karnataka PGCET for M.Tech admissions across various state colleges. For the 2024-25 cycle, applications for PGCET were open from August to September, with exams held shortly after.

With 329 marks in NEET, you may not get a fully free seat in medicine, such as MBBS, in government colleges as the cutoffs are higher. You may qualify for BAMS (Ayurveda), BHMS (Homeopathy), BUMS (Unani), or BVSc (Veterinary Science) in government or semi-government institutions depending on your category and state quota.
State counseling processes will vary because cutoffs vary from state to state and category reserved. Even the waiver of tuition fees or scholarship to reserved or economically weaker sections can be quite cost-effective. Below are the INSEAD Singapore application requirements:
Applicants must upload a 200x200 pixels photo in JPEG or GIF format.
Applicants must submit an SOP, as these SOP questions are not related to academic articles or business memos, but rather it’s to know the student's personal stories.
International students must pay an application fee of €250.
Applicants must submit all the required English Proficiency as mentioned below:
English Proficiency Exam | Minimum Score Requirements |
|---|---|
TOEFL | IBT 105 CBT 260 PBT 620 |
Pearson Test of English (PTE) | 72 |
IELTS Academic | IELTS Academic 7.5 |
After submitting the online application, students must receive an e-mail notification from Kira Talent with a unique link to complete 4 video interviews.
